Situated on the popular Willcott Road, this attractive semi-detached period family home offers approximately 1,612 sq ft (149.9 sq m) of well-proportioned living accommodation arranged over two floors, with the additional benefit of a cellar and private rear garden.

The ground floor features a bright bay-fronted reception room at the front of the property, followed by a second reception room which could be used as a family room or study. Towards the rear, there is a spacious dining room with direct access to the garden, creating an ideal space for entertaining. The kitchen sits adjacent to the dining room and there is also a guest WC and utility space on this level.

A cellar provides useful additional storage.

Upstairs, the first floor comprises four bedrooms, including two generous double bedrooms with bay windows, a further double bedroom, and a fourth bedroom that would work well as a nursery or home office. A family bathroom serves the first floor.

Externally, the property benefits from a private rear garden measuring approximately 22 ft, as well as a front garden.

The property retains high ceilings throughout, enhancing the sense of space and natural light, and offers excellent potential to extend to the side and into the loft, subject to the usual planning permissions.

Willcott Road is a popular residential street in Acton, conveniently located close to the cafés, restaurants and independent shops along Churchfield Road and Acton High Street.

Excellent transport links are nearby including Acton Town Station (Piccadilly and District lines) and Acton Main Line Station, providing fast connections into Central London.

The property also offers easy access to major road links including the A40 Western Avenue and M4 motorway.

The area is well served by a range of well-regarded schools and local amenities.
